Morocco’s fabulous football year – what’s behind their success on and off the field

In 2022, Morocco made history as the first African and Arab national football team to reach the semi-finals of the Fifa World Cup. The success continued as Wydad AC clinched the Africa Champions League title. Building on this momentum, the women’s team achieved a milestone by reaching the final 16 at the World Cup in 2023. Moreover, Morocco successfully secured the rights to host the 2025 Africa Cup of Nations (Afcon) tournament and will co-host the 2030 men’s World Cup. To unravel the secrets behind Morocco’s triumphs, we spoke with Arab world sport specialist, Mahfoud Amara.

Over the years, Moroccan football has become ingrained in the nation’s identity since its independence in 1956. The sport holds a significant place on the government’s agenda, with support from the Royal Institution or Makhzen. The late King Hassan II recognized the role of sports in nation-building, particularly in boosting strategic sectors like tourism. His successor, King Mohammed VI, has continued this vision by actively bidding for major football tournaments. As a result, the country has invested in state-of-the-art sports facilities that meet international standards.

Morocco faces competition from other North African nations, such as Tunisia and Egypt, who also prioritize tourism and invest heavily in sports tourism and the hospitality sector. Regardless, Moroccans wholeheartedly support their national team, with enthusiasm extending to the Moroccan diaspora.

When it comes to women’s football, Morocco has shown its commitment to gender equality in sports, evident in notable successes in track and field and more recently in football. They established a women’s football league in 2001, formed a competitive national team, and hosted the Africa Cup of Nations for women’s football in 2022. These achievements have bolstered Morocco’s suitability as a co-host for the 2030 Fifa World Cup.

Securing the hosting rights for Afcon 2025 stems from Morocco’s political commitment and its growing capacity to organize top-level games. The country’s performances on the global stage have elevated its football reputation internationally. Morocco strategically positioned itself in African and international football governance, boasting influential figures like Fouzi Lekjaa, who holds key positions in organizations like the Confederation of African Football and Fifa.

However, the road to hosting Afcon 2025 comes with challenges following an earthquake. The country needs to allocate significant resources to rebuild the affected areas. Despite the financial commitment, hosting Afcon and the World Cup present opportunities to mobilize various sectors and accelerate development, particularly in the earthquake-affected regions.

Club football plays an instrumental role in Morocco’s success story. The domestic league, Botola, is renowned as one of the most dynamic football leagues in Africa and the Arab World. Legendary clubs like Wydad and Raja in Casablanca captivate the nation with their perennial rivalry. The league’s strength lies in representing major regions and cities, fostering a robust local fan base. Morocco’s early adoption of professionalism in African football has made it an attractive destination for African players aspiring to launch professional careers in Europe.

Revenue generation in professional football comes from sponsorship deals, naming rights agreements, TV broadcasting contracts, gate receipts, and merchandise sales. Hosting major international sports events provides opportunities for revenue generation through increased consumption in sectors like retail, hospitality, and food. Job growth is also stimulated as a result.

Although infrastructure development comes with a hefty price tag, most of Morocco’s football stadiums are already equipped for Afcon 2025. Refurbishments and upgrades are planned for the 2030 World Cup, with the financial burden shared between Morocco, Spain, and Portugal to reduce individual risk.

Morocco’s strategic location and modern transport infrastructure make it an appealing destination for football fans and visitors. The impending World Cup offers national and international companies operating in Morocco the chance to engage in branding and endorsements, tapping into domestic consumers and the substantial Moroccan diaspora in Europe.
